A primary responsibility of this position is to facilitate and manage the Line MechanicApprenticeship Program for employees in CSO (Electric Operations) at We Energies.This position will also be the primary trainer/SME for our Transition to Trainer Programfor all We Energies CSO employees whose occupations (Designer, Line Mechanic)require the certification. The position will assist leadership and the Safety Departmentas an expert technical resource in more complex significant incident investigations.• Owner of Line Mechanic Apprenticeship Program, testing progressions, and LeadCertification testing for all Line Mechanic Apprentices at We Energies. Responsiblefor the designs, development and delivery of more complex educational programs andmaterials.• Owner of Electric Operations Transition to Trainer program, i.e. overhead (LineElectrician/Mechanic) and Designers. Responsible for the designs, development anddelivery of more complex educational programs and materials.• Responsible for developing and monitoring progression exams and performancemeasures for workers in electric line, underground and other electric related work toensure quality and safety standards/regulations are met and/or exceeded.• Responsible for Electric Operations Work Methods/Procedures development,editing and publication to align with regulations, safety and operational needs andindustry standards and procedures, i.e. Protective Grounding Procedure.• Leads safety/operations meetings to coordinate training, reference and workpractices content. Conducts job site evaluations and establishes field presence.Assists leadership and Safety Department as an expert technical resource in morecomplex apparent cause/significant incident investigations.• Assists with storm restoration efforts company-wide as well as be included in therotation for Electric Operations Duty Supervisor.Education
